Bass, Etheridge angry over gay marriage ban
Published Wednesday, May 27 2009, 06:24 BST | By Chris Homer

Rex Features
The law, Proposition Eight, was found to be valid by the California Supreme Court yesterday, Access Hollywood reports.
"The decision to uphold Prop 8 is deeply disappointing," the former 'NSync star said. "I can only hope to one day live in a country that grants equal rights, opportunity and freedom to all citizens."
Musician Etheridge, who planned to marry her longtime partner actress Tammy Lyn Michaels, also expressed her disappointment with the court's ruling.
"There are those of us like me who still dangle in 'domestic partnership'. We can adopt our own children, but we can't bring our partners who might be citizens from out of the country here. We can't file joint tax returns. I could go on," she said in a statement.
